How to prepare the packet?

I have all my documents copied and ready, just need to fill out the forms.
What I need help with is ideas on how to hold it all together.

I know it has been suggested to use the hole punching at the top of the page but I would like ideas on how some of you have done it.
I'm not sure if I should use clips, paper clips, binders, manila folder, post-it's.

Any pics?
I don't want to send a mess to the USCIS

I'll submit a pic on this thread when I get home. I just used one of those light yellow folders. Stapled/taped like five blank pages and put tabs on the BOTTOM for each exhibit (requirements) and simply put the appropriate proof in each section. I used paper clips for the evidence. Do not staple those pages because it causes massive difficulty for them when they scan your shit. I also had a checklist first showing all contents. Good luck!

Yeah, also, make sure you put the G1145 in front of everything.

This is exactly how I organized it.

1 clip
G1145
i-821D
i-765
WS
Photos and money order
Put your name behind the photos

2nd clip
All evidence

To stop paranoia, make sure your sign in the correct box on the forms.
